Electric Bath – Cutting Close

Let’s talk about new bands. Today’s heroes are a duo from Rochester/New York. Last year, the guys released their debut EP on Surrogate rec. This is a small and nasty work with only 9 songs, but you know what? I think this is really nice work, that deserves attention. Pay attention that “Cutting Close” was released as 3″ CD, personally, I love this format more than regular CDs + it’s much easier to store everything 😉

Hectic, loud and raw… that is how I can describe the music of this band. But with pleasant rawness, all songs have a nice moldy punk touch. And of course, it’s fun to listen to this material. This is a primitive noise (like many in this genre), with messy guitar riffs, but with a good groove and energy. Drums are not perfect either, but that is what I love in this EP… it’s honest not plastic/poser, recorded without supertechnical equipment and so on. “Cutting Close” brings you good emotions and that is the main thing! My personal fav track is “Torn”, this one has so many good riffs and tunes – ripper!
